Air Conditoner that will startup with 1400 watts 48 volt Growatt system

Yes the hard start kit increases the starting amps but I would argue that energy comes from the capacitor. I installed one in a 2.5ton home unit and dropped the start up peak from the line by around 25%.
Energy comes from the line inputs. The ampdraw comes from the capacitance charged by the line inputs, the reduction of startup peak is only due to the time reduction of the compressor ramp up, and the back emf charge of the motor in rotation.
I am not contradicting your claims, merely pointing out the source of the results.
Hard start capacitor kits can reduce loads on an inverter, but not always, and not for the reasons it would seem.
 
Why would you put a thermistor on the run wire? I would think that would waste energy and reduce compressor voltage, no?
This particular thermistor starts with 2 ohms of resistance which slightly slows the incoming current. After the resister quickly heats up the resistance mostly disappears. Just enough resistance is left to keep the thermistor warm.
